Requirements Design Thinking

Assessment Type - Report, Presentation, and VIVA

Case Project

Learning Outcome 1: Understand and explain concepts and principals of requirements and design thinking and how it can be used to address information system solutions.

Learning Outcome 2: Develop an understanding of analysing information system requirements and requirements engineering principles.

Learning Outcome 3: Demonstrate analytical and practical skills in data requirements gathering and modelling data needs at the conceptual, logical, and physical levels along with an ability to compare different approaches.

Learning Outcome 4: Demonstrate an understanding of the system development life cycle, design thinking and agile methodologies.

Assessment Description

In this assessment, students must work in a group to prepare a case study of designing a software project.
A 2000-word Report on Software Design based on your selected project details.
A 15-minute Presentation in session 8 during your class time by whole group.
An individual Viva followed by the presentation in session 8.
You are required to form groups of Three to Four (3 to 4) students.
Your group is required to research and analyze a real-life situation and prepare a software design document of a project.

INSTRUCTIONS
Report: The word limit of the report is 2000. It should be written in size 12 Arial Font. You must submit your own work and use appropriate references in Harvard style where needed. The similarity index of your report should not be more than 20% and no Diagram should appear plagiarized.

This assessment allows you to be creative in terms of the possibilities of the system you are designing. Take advantage of that and make brainstorming ideas. Surprise your lecturer with something innovative that probably you would be able to implement in further units.

Your report must follow the structure given below:
Executive Summary
It should summarize the key points of the Project.
Introduction
Introduction has the following sections:
Background of Project: Explain the aims, objectives, and importance of the project. What problem you are solving.
Purpose: Explain the purpose of the Project.
Structure: Explain the structure of the Report.
SWOT Analysis
This section conducts the SWOT analysis of the system, you have selected for the project.
Five stages of Design Thinking process
This section describes the five stages of design thinking for the selected project. You may choose a situation or a case problem in your selected project to enlighten how design thinking process will address that problem.

This section describes the following three components:
Two information gathering methods: Select one interactive and one unobtrusive information gathering method and state its implementation for your software application.
Three Case Problems: Analyze at least three case problem scenarios for your selected software project, simplify each scenario by suggesting and applying information gathering approach.

In this section you will identify and explain two methods, one for effective input design and one for effective output design. You will submit a user interface prototype of your project.
